2007 Audi A6 vs. 2013 Volvo S80
To start off, 2013 Volvo S80 is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2007 Audi A6.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2007 Audi A6 would be higher. At 4,172 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Audi A6 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, both vehicles can yield 296 horse power. So under normal driving conditions, the acceleration of both vehicles should be relatively similar.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2013 Volvo S80 weights approximately 79 kg more than 2007 Audi A6.
With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2013 Volvo S80 (441 Nm @ 4200 RPM) has 41 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Audi A6. (400 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2013 Volvo S80 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Audi A6.
